Feedbacks - Viviene - 25-11-2014

A couple of months ago I completed a booking, punter was happy, asked about a future booking, the next day I sent good feedback, now in the last week I have been receiving text messages from him saying he is going to get my profile removed, leave bad feedback, generally hassling me, what's best to do, just block his number?
at this point in time he has yet to submit a Feedback two months down the line.
Can I withdraw mine if he continues to kick off?
Should I contact AW ?


RE: Feedbacks - CurvyBlondeOnCam - 25-11-2014

If it was a couple of months ago he wont be able to leave feedback , I think it gets deleted after 1 month (correct me if i am wrong girls) This happens vice versa , It gets removed automatically , I was just block him , ignore , he is just another one of them pricks that chance there luck. x


RE: Feedbacks - Sexxy-Claudia - 25-11-2014

If he is nasty and asks for freebies ,trying to blackmail in any way , I would keep his emails and contact AW about this ( just in case ).

Otherwise just block him


RE: Feedbacks - teen-xxx - 27-11-2014

Why is he doing this may I ask? If its for no reason hes probably trying to get you to send him pictures or something but as long as your genuine (ie don't have fake pictures on your profile or anything) then your profile won't be removed. Report him to AW and maybe send an email to them showing them the text messages (likely he will get his account removed)

Also is this your number you use for everyone? (ie family, friends and clients) If so then I recommend getting a cheap phone with a contract sim (unlimited texts/100 mins) that way you can always change your number with no worry about explaining to other people why if people like this start to hassle you
